ReactArray Expands Marketing Of Its Robotic Chemistry Platforms Through New Partnership With MRSP

Tuesday, February 28th, 2006

ReactArray, Luton (UK) (www.reactarray.com) has engaged Micro Reactor Systems Provider Inc., Brookline, (MA, USA) (www.mrsp.net) to support the marketing of its automated process chemistry workstations. ReactArray systems have been developed in collaboration with the pharmaceutical industry to facilitate high throughput reaction screening and optimisation.

New ReactArray Soloâ„¢ Provides Faster, More Efficient Polymorph Screening to Aid Drug Patent Protection

Tuesday, February 28th, 2006

Run Up to 48 Different Reaction Conditions Simultaneously. The essential task of producing and identifying the diversity of crystal forms or polymorphs of new drugs in development has traditionally been complex, tedious and time consuming. This stage, however, is vital in ensuring optimal bioavailability of the therapeutic, shelf-life and process handling in manufacturing.
